Solar panel power ratings range from 250W to 450W. Based on solar.com sales data, 400W is the most popular power rating and provides a great balance of output and Price Per Watt (PPW). If you have limited roof space, you may consider a higher power rating to use fewer panels. If you want to spend less per panel, you may consider a lower wattage.
Wattage refers to the amount of electrical power a solar panel can produce under standard test conditions (STC), which simulate a bright sunny day with optimal solar irradiance (1,000 W/m²), a cell temperature of 25°C, and clean panels. In simpler terms, a panel's wattage rating tells you its maximum power output under ideal conditions.
A 100-watt panel can produce 100 watts per hour in direct sunlight. A 400-watt panel can generate 400 watts per hour under the same conditions. Solar Panel Watts Calculator: To calculate how much solar wattage you need, follow this simple formula: Use the formula: Total Wattage Needed = (Daily kWh Usage ÷ Sun Hours) × 1,000 (30 ÷ 5) × 1000 = 6,000 watts or 6 kW system Add a 10-20% buffer to account for system losses.
